J'ai un serveur 10.9 avec le partage de fichiers activé. L'un des utilisateurs a décidé de changer les permissions sur le dossier et a fait un peu de "nettoyage de printemps". Maintenant, tous mes partages ne sont pas visibles depuis les postes de travail, sauf un "Home Folders". C'est le seul partage qui a le personnel (groupe primaire) alors que les autres et les nouveaux partages ont "administrateurs (groupe primaire)". Comment puis-je changer cela car les utilisateurs qui ne sont pas administrateurs ne peuvent pas voir d'autres partages lorsqu'ils naviguent sur le serveur.
Réponse
Trop de publicités?Si c'est le groupe de propriétaires, vous pouvez le faire en ligne de commande :
chown -R yourusername:staff /Path/To/SharedFolder
pour chacun des partages, si les autres utilisateurs non-administrateurs que vous avez mentionnés sont dans le staff
groupe. Sinon, remplacez staff
avec le bon groupe. Il est possible que vous puissiez no veulent tous les répertoires situés sous le répertoire partagé sont partagés, vous devez donc modifier les autorisations et la propriété de chacun d'entre eux, ou supprimer le répertoire partagé. -R
et modifier les dossiers individuellement.
Voir quelques exemples de chown
aquí et une explication de la commande que j'ai donnée aquí .
Je noterais également quels sont les propriétaires actuels et les autorisations d'utilisation. ls -l
afin que vous puissiez les modifier à nouveau si cela ne fonctionne pas.
(évidemment, remplacez yourusername
avec votre nom d'utilisateur, et /Path/To/SharedFolder
avec le chemin du dossier partagé. Je dis "évidemment" mais j'écris ceci parce que, d'après mon expérience, ce n'est pas toujours évident! :)